The achievements in the field of genetics and biotechnology in recent decades have radically changed the direction of biological science. Genetic engineering allows, by purposeful intervention in the genetic material of living organisms, to change their hereditary characteristics and form new biological properties. Thanks to these technologies, the genetic structure of organisms has been studied in more depth, and the foundation for new diagnostic, therapeutic and biotechnological approaches at the molecular level has been laid. The scientific knowledge obtained as a result of the application of genetic engineering has made a significant contribution to the development of biology, especially molecular genetics and biotechnology. GMO technologies (Genetically Modified Organisms) are one of the most striking results of this development. They have opened up important opportunities in areas such as increasing agricultural productivity, breeding plants resistant to diseases and climate change, eliminating hereditary diseases in animal husbandry, and producing biologically active substances such as vaccines and insulin in biomedicine. However, the widespread application of GMO technologies has also raised certain biological, ecological and ethical problems. The mixing of genetically modified species with natural populations as a result of gene flow can lead to a decrease in biodiversity, disruption of ecosystem stability and the creation of new genetic combinations. In addition, the impact of long-term consumption of GMO products on human health has not yet been fully scientifically proven. Along with scientific and technological progress, ethical issues also play an important role in this area. Problems such as the limits of genetic intervention, human genome editing, potential impacts on nature and public trust in biotechnological development require a balanced and responsible approach. - The main goal of the scientific community is to ensure that genetic technologies serve human well-being and the sustainable development of the ecosystem. As a result, genetic engineering and GMO technologies will remain one of the main directions of future biological science. International control mechanisms, scientific regulations and public awareness programs should be strengthened for the sustainable, ethical and environmentally safe application of these technologies. Thus, genetic engineering can act as one of the main guarantors not only of scientific progress, but also of the future well-being of humanity.
